The vulnerability of the `esp_do_nodma` function in the `hw/scsi/esp.c` file of the QEMU hardware emulation software allows a hacker to cause a service failure.
The vulnerability of the espdonodma function in the hw/scsi/esp.c file of the QEMU hardware emulation software is related to a buffer overflow condition caused by the TI command. This occurs when the expected transfer length without DMA is less than the available data in the FIFO. Exploiting this...

The vulnerability of the Layer 2 Address Learning Daemon (L2ALD) in Juniper Networks’ Junos OS and Junos OS Evolved operating systems allows a hacker to induce a service failure.
The vulnerability of the Layer 2 Address Learning Daemon L2ALD in Juniper Networks’ Junos OS and Junos OS Evolved operating systems is related to the use of memory after it is freed. Exploiting this v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ause service interruptions...

The vulnerability of the SAML components in Ivanti Connect Secure and Ivanti Policy Secure network access control tools allows a perpetrator to trigger a service failure.
The vulnerability of the SAML components in Ivanti Connect Secure and Ivanti Policy Secure network access control tools is related to pointer aliasing errors. Exploiting this vulnerability could allow a malicious actor to trigger service failure remotely...
